Υλοποίηση των 3 έως 5 καταστάσεων διαύλου του mips32 για την υποστήριξη πολυπύρηνου συστήματος βασισμένου σε αυτόν τον μικροεπεξεργαστή σε επίπεδο διάταξης υλικών

Ο σκοπός αυτής της Διπλωματικής Εργασίας είναι να αναλύσει μια τυπική ροή φυσικού σχεδιασμού ενός ηλεκτρονικού κυκλώματος και να χρησιμοποιήσει τα αποτελέσματα για την ανάπτυξη μιας εφαρμογής αυτόματης τοποθέτησης για την δημιουργία της διάταξης μιας αριθμητικής και λογικής μονάδας ενός επεξεργαστή....

Πλήρης περιγραφή

Λεπτομέρειες βιβλιογραφικής εγγραφής
Κύριος συγγραφέας: Βελώνης, Κωνσταντίνος
Άλλοι συγγραφείς: Αλεξίου, Γεώργιος
Μορφή: Thesis
Γλώσσα:Greek
Έκδοση: 2020
Θέματα:
Διαθέσιμο Online:http://hdl.handle.net/10889/13354
Περιγραφή
Περίληψη:Ο σκοπός αυτής της Διπλωματικής Εργασίας είναι να αναλύσει μια τυπική ροή φυσικού σχεδιασμού ενός ηλεκτρονικού κυκλώματος και να χρησιμοποιήσει τα αποτελέσματα για την ανάπτυξη μιας εφαρμογής αυτόματης τοποθέτησης για την δημιουργία της διάταξης μιας αριθμητικής και λογικής μονάδας ενός επεξεργαστή. Η ροή σχεδιασμού ενός ολοκληρωμένου κυκλώματος είναι μια βηματική διαδικασία όπου, ξεκινώντας απο την περιγραφή της λειτουργίας ενός κυκλώματος καταλήγει σε μια συστοιχία μετάλλων και πυριτίου που έχουν την αντίστοιχη λειτουργία. Αυτά τα βήματα περιγράφονται αναλυτικά, χρησιμοποιώντας τα τυπικά εργαλεία που χρησιμοποιούνται στην βιομηχανία. Πέρα απο την τυπική διαδικασία εξετάζεται και μια δομοστοιχειωτή προσέγγιση, με σκοπό την εισαγωγή περισσότερης δυναμικότητας στην σχεδίαση. Με την τάση της εποχής να θέλει δομοστοιχειωτές σχεδιασμούς, όπου μικρότερες μονάδες συνδυάζονται και δημιουργούν μεγαλύτερες, όπως συστήματα πολλαπλών πυρήνων και συστήματα ολοκληρωμένων κυκλωμάτων, κρίθηκε σκόπιμη η ανάπτυξη ενός περιβάλλοντος που προσφέρει αυτόματη σύνθεση μιας αριθμητικής και λογικής μονάδας, όπου ο χρήστης δεν χρειάζεται να κάνει τίποτα παραπάνω απο το να ορίσει τις μονάδες που θέλει να χρησιμοποιήσει και την θέση τους. Μάλιστα, όλη η διεπαφή γίνεται μέσω περιβάλλοντος ιστού, που σημαίνει πως απαιτούνται μηδενικές γνώσεις ψηφιακού σχεδιασμού για την χρήση του συστήματος. Το γεγονός αυτό αποκαλύπτει μια νέα προοπτική στην σχεδίαση ολοκληρωμένων κυκλωμάτων, όπου η αυτοματοποίηση που ήδη υπάρχει σε επίπεδο τρανζίστορ μπορεί να ανέβει σε υψηλότερα επίπεδα αφαίρεσης, κάνοντας την σχεδίαση μια απλούστερη και πιο προσβάσιμη διαδικασία.